According to cdc.gov/motorvehiclesafety, every day, 29 people in the United States die in motor vehicle crashes that involve an alcohol impaired driver.

When you break that down, it means one death every 50 minutes. The annual cost of alcohol related crashes totals more than $44 billion.

This has been a big problem for quite some time now, let's take a look:

1. in 2016, 10,497 people died in alcohol impaired driving crashes, accounting for 28% of all traffic related deaths in the United States.

2. Or the 1,233 traffic deaths among children ages 0-14 years in 2016, 214 involved an alcohol impaired driver.

3. In 2016, more than 1 million drivers were arrested for driving under the influence of alcohol or narcotics.

4. Drugs other than alcohol are involved in about 16% of motor vehicle crashes.

5. Marijuana use is increasing and 13% of nighttime, weekend drivers have marijuana in their system.

Thankfully, there are effective measures that can help prevent injuries and deaths from alcohol impaired driving.
